Regarding the ridiculous resolution that the Democrats joined in on denouncing socialism! Wake up Democratic legislators. We are supposed to be a big tent party. Democratic socialism and socialism are not the same thing & you know this. What kind of message are you sending????
Socialism is what they called public power.

Socialism is what they called social security.

Socialism is what they called the growth of free and independent labor organizations.

Socialism is their name for almost anything that helps all the people.

—Harry Truman, 1952
